The Los Angeles Galaxy announced today that the club has signed forward Robbie Keane to a multi-year contract extension.
The Galaxy MVP in 2013, Keane tallied 16 goals and added 11 assists over the course of 23 appearances during the Galaxy’s 2013 MLS campaign. Per club and league policy, terms of the deal were not disclosed.
Since joining the Galaxy in August 2011, the Irish international has scored 34 goals and notched 21 assists in 55 MLS appearances. Keane, a member of the MLS Best XI for the past two consecutive seasons, finished in the top three of the 2013 MLS MVP vote. The 33-year-old forward has also found the back of the net seven times with three assists in 12 post season appearances while helping the Galaxy to raise the MLS Cup in both 2011 and 2012.
Keane, who has represented the Republic of Ireland since 1998, is one of the most prolific scorers in international soccer. The Dublin, Ireland product has scored 62 goals in 131 appearances while representing Ireland. Keane was recently awarded the Football Association of Ireland’s Senior International Player of the Year for the second time (2009) in his career.
